Niyataṁ kuru karma tvaṁ karma jyāyo hy akarmaṇaḥ (BG 3.8). Arjuna was Kṛṣṇa's friend, but He never said that, "You stop your working." Rather, He engaged him in his real work. He was a fighter. He was a soldier. He was decline to do the duty of a soldier. But Kṛṣṇa induced him, "No. You must become a soldier." So we may do whatever, by God's grace or by nature's freaks we are situated. That doesn't matter. But if you take this formula, ananyāś cintayanto mām, always think of Kṛṣṇa, then the result will be that you will never be unhappy. Just try. Make an experiment.

We don't say that you give up your engagement and become a mendicant or sannyāsī like me and give up your wife and children. No. Kṛṣṇa does not say that. You may ask, then, "Why you have given (up) your wife and children?" I have given up my wife and children for this purpose. If I am engaged in family life, then I cannot do this missionary work. I have taken absolute shelter to this work without any disturbance.
